use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
use sysinfo::{Pid, ProcessRefreshKind, RefreshKind, System};
use tracing::{debug, info};
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ub struct ProcessInfo {
pub pid: u32,
pub name: String,
pub parent_pid: Option<u32>,
pub cpu_usage: f32,
pub memory: u64,
pub virtual_memory: u64,
pub status: String,
pub start_time: Option<u64>,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ub struct ProcessFilter {
pub name: Option<String>,
pub exact_match: bool,
pub min_cpu: Option<f32>,
pub min_memory: Option<u64>,
pub status: Option<String>,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
pub enum ProcessSortBy {
Pid,
Name,
Cpu,
Memory,
Status,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, PartialEq)]
pub enum ProcessStatus {
Running,
Sleeping,
Stopped,
Zombie,
Unknown,
}
pub fn get_all_processes() -> Vec<ProcessInfo> {
debug!("Getting all running processes");
let mut system = System::new();
system.refresh_processes_specifics(sysinfo::ProcessesToUpdate::All, true, ProcessRefreshKind::everything());
let mut processes = Vec::new();
for (pid, process) in system.processes() {
processes.push(ProcessInfo {
pid: pid.as_u32(),
name: process.name().to_string_lossy().to_string(),
parent_pid: process.parent().map(|p| p.as_u32()),
cpu_usage: process.cpu_usage(),
memory: process.memory(),
virtual_memory: process.virtual_memory(),
status: format!("{:?}", process.status()),
start_time: Some(process.start_time()),
});
}
info!("Retrieved {} running processes", processes.len());
processes
}

pub fn kill_process(pid: u32, force: bool) -> Result<(), String> {
debug!("Terminating process PID: {}, force: {}", pid, force);
#[cfg(target_os = "windows")]
{
use windows_sys::Win32::Foundation::{CloseHandle, HANDLE};
use windows_sys::Win32::System::Threading::{OpenProcess, PROCESS_TERMINATE, TerminateProcess};
unsafe {
let handle = OpenProcess(PROCESS_TERMINATE, 0, pid);
if handle == std::ptr::null_mut() {
debug!("Failed to open process with PID: {}", pid);
return Err(format!("Failed to open process with PID: {}", pid));
}
let result = TerminateProcess(handle, 1);
CloseHandle(handle);
if result == 0 {
debug!("Failed to terminate process with PID: {}", pid);
return Err(format!("Failed to terminate process with PID: {}", pid));
}
}
info!("Process {} terminated successfully on Windows", pid);
Ok(())
}
#[cfg(not(target_os = "windows"))]
{
use nix::sys::signal::{Signal, kill};
use nix::unistd::Pid as NixPid;
let signal = if force { Signal::SIGKILL } else { Signal::SIGTERM };
let result = kill(NixPid::from_raw(pid as i32), signal).map_err(|e| format!("Failed to kill process {}: {}", pid, e));
if result.is_ok() {
info!("Process {} terminated successfully on Unix", pid);
} else {
debug!("Failed to terminate process {}: {:?}", pid, result);
}
result
}
}

pub fn format_memory(bytes: u64) -> String {
const KB: u64 = 1024;
const MB: u64 = KB * 1024;
const GB: u64 = MB * 1024;
if bytes >= GB {
format!("{:.2} GB", bytes as f64 / GB as f64)
} else if bytes >= MB {
format!("{:.2} MB", bytes as f64 / MB as f64)
} else if bytes >= KB {
format!("{:.2} KB", bytes as f64 / KB as f64)
} else {
format!("{} B", bytes)
}
}
